Expert guide to using a baby birthday conception calculator

A baby birthday conception calculator helps parents, researchers, and curious readers estimate when conception likely occurred based on a known birth date or due date. This type of tool is popular because it translates medical dating language into a practical answer. Many people know the baby birthday but do not realize that pregnancy dating in routine medical care is typically measured from the first day of the last menstrual period, often abbreviated as LMP. Because ovulation and fertilization usually happen about two weeks after LMP in a typical cycle, there is an important distinction between gestational age and actual fetal age. Understanding that difference makes the output of any calculator far more useful and much less confusing.

In a standard pregnancy, clinicians often estimate a due date by counting 280 days from the LMP. Since conception commonly happens around day 14 of that cycle, the estimated date of conception is usually about 266 days before the due date. If a baby is born earlier or later than the due date, the actual conception estimate may shift. That is why a birth based calculator can be especially helpful: it lets you account for the gestational age at birth. For example, a baby born at 39 weeks was likely conceived a little later on the calendar than a baby born on the same date at 41 weeks gestation.

What a conception estimate really means

A conception estimate is not the same as proof of the exact day fertilization occurred. Sperm can survive in the reproductive tract for several days, and ovulation timing can vary from cycle to cycle, even in people who usually have regular periods. In routine obstetric dating, a clinician typically begins with LMP and then may refine the estimate using ultrasound, especially in the first trimester. This means the output from a baby birthday conception calculator should be seen as a highly useful approximation rather than a legal or diagnostic determination.

A practical rule of thumb is this: if you know the due date, subtract about 266 days to estimate conception. If you know the baby birthday and the gestational age at birth, subtract the fetal age at birth, which is gestational age minus 14 days.

How the calculator estimates conception from a baby birthday

When you enter an actual baby birthday, the calculator asks for gestational age at birth in weeks and days. That matters because a baby born at 37 weeks and a baby born at 41 weeks did not have the same fetal age on the day they were born. Medical gestational age includes the roughly two weeks before ovulation, so actual conception is estimated after subtracting those two weeks from the total gestational time. In formula form:

  1. Convert gestational age at birth to total days.
  2. Subtract 14 days to estimate fetal age from conception.
  3. Subtract that fetal age from the birth date.
  4. Display the estimated conception date, LMP, and fertile window.

For a typical full term pregnancy of 40 weeks 0 days, total gestational age is 280 days. Subtract 14 days and you get 266 days from conception to due date. If a full term baby is born right on the due date, the estimated conception date is approximately 266 days earlier. If the baby was born one week early at 39 weeks, the estimated conception date moves forward by about one week compared with the due date based estimate. This is why entering gestational age at birth can improve the estimate.

Comparison table: common pregnancy dating references

Dating reference Typical time span How it is used Why it matters for conception estimates
Last menstrual period to due date 280 days or 40 weeks Standard obstetric dating reference Shows why medical pregnancy age is usually about two weeks ahead of fetal age
Conception to due date 266 days or 38 weeks Common estimate for fertilization based timing Main number used in due date based conception calculators
First trimester ultrasound accuracy About plus or minus 5 to 7 days Most accurate routine ultrasound dating window Can refine or adjust an estimated due date
Second trimester ultrasound accuracy About plus or minus 10 to 14 days Useful when early dating is unavailable Less precise than first trimester dating
Third trimester ultrasound accuracy About plus or minus 21 to 30 days Late pregnancy assessment Least precise for determining conception timing

The ranges above reflect widely cited clinical guidance on ultrasound dating and are one reason exact conception dating can be challenging in routine pregnancies. If a person had assisted reproduction, such as a known insemination or embryo transfer date, the estimate can be much more precise. In spontaneous pregnancies, however, it remains best practice to think in terms of a likely window.

Real statistics that shape how you interpret the result

Statistics matter because not every pregnancy lasts exactly 40 weeks. Some babies are born preterm, some are born at full term, and some continue into late term or postterm categories. That means a baby birthday alone does not reveal a perfect conception date unless you also know gestational age at birth. Public health data and clinical definitions help explain the variation.

Measure or category Real figure Source type Why it matters
U.S. preterm birth rate 10.41% of live births in 2022 CDC national vital statistics A meaningful share of babies arrive before 37 weeks, shifting birth date based conception estimates
Early term definition 37 weeks 0 days to 38 weeks 6 days Clinical obstetric definition Babies born in this range are not preterm, but conception timing differs from a 40 week assumption
Full term definition 39 weeks 0 days to 40 weeks 6 days Clinical obstetric definition This is the range most people picture when they hear “on time”
Late term definition 41 weeks 0 days to 41 weeks 6 days Clinical obstetric definition Births in this range push the likely conception date earlier than a simple due date estimate
Postterm definition 42 weeks 0 days and beyond Clinical obstetric definition Shows why a fixed 266 day assumption does not fit every birth

These figures and definitions highlight an important point: a baby birthday conception calculator is strongest when it combines the calendar date with gestational age information. If all you know is the birth date, you can still make a broad estimate, but if you know whether the baby was born at 37 weeks, 39 weeks, or 41 weeks, your estimate becomes much more meaningful.

Factors that can shift the estimated conception date

Even a well built calculator cannot fully capture the complexity of human reproduction. Ovulation does not always happen on day 14. Some people ovulate earlier, others later, and stress, illness, breastfeeding, hormonal conditions, and cycle variability can all affect timing. In addition, sperm can remain viable for several days, meaning intercourse on one day may lead to fertilization days later. That is why fertility specialists usually discuss a fertile window instead of a single absolute point.

  • Cycle irregularity: Longer or shorter cycles can shift ovulation timing.
  • Ultrasound redating: An early scan may adjust the estimated due date.
  • Preterm or late term birth: Actual birth timing changes how far back you count from the baby birthday.
  • Assisted reproduction: IVF and some fertility treatments can provide much more exact timing.
  • Memory errors: It is common to misremember period dates or even expected due dates.

What if the result does not match your memory?

That is not unusual. Many people estimate conception based on the date of intercourse, but conception may not happen on that same day. Sperm survival and ovulation timing can create a several day gap. Also, if the due date was adjusted after an ultrasound, the pregnancy timeline may differ from the date first estimated from menstrual history. In other words, a mismatch does not necessarily mean the calculator is wrong; it may simply reflect the biological variation built into reproduction.

Frequently asked questions

Is conception exactly 266 days before birth?

No. The 266 day figure is the classic estimate from conception to a 40 week due date, not to every actual birth. If a baby is born earlier or later than 40 weeks, the birth date based calculation changes accordingly.

Why does medical dating add two extra weeks?

Pregnancy is commonly dated from the first day of the last menstrual period because that reference is often easier to identify than the exact day of fertilization. As a result, gestational age is usually about two weeks longer than fetal age.

Can this calculator determine paternity?

No. A conception calculator is not a paternity test and should never be used as one. If paternity certainty is needed, only a validated genetic test can provide that answer.

Is ultrasound more accurate than a calculator?

Yes, especially in the first trimester. A calculator is useful for estimation, but an early ultrasound generally offers more reliable pregnancy dating than memory alone.
